Add the broccoli to a pot of boiling water, and blanche until just becoming tender. Remove, and immediately place in an ice bath or run under cold water to stop the cooking. Drain and set aside.
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ees.
Melt the butter in a pot over medium heat.
Add in the onions, and saute until softened.
Stir in the garlic, and saute another 30 seconds.
Mix in the cream cheese until completely melted.
Slowly whisk in the heavy whipping cream until well combined.
Stir in the cheddar and colby jack cheeses until melted.
Pour the cheese sauce over the broccoli in a large mixing bowl, and stir to combine.
Spread the mixture into a well greased 9x9 baking dish.
Combine the pork rind crumbs and parmesan cheese in a bowl.
Sprinkle the crumb mixture over the mac and cheese.
Bake for 25 minutes.
